1. Location
The location of the hotel is crucial when it comes to budget-friendly accommodations. Choose a hotel that is centrally located or close to public transportation to save on transportation costs. Consider the proximity of the hotel to attractions, restaurants, and shopping centers as well.
2. Amenities
Look for hotels that offer complimentary breakfast, Wi-Fi, parking, and other amenities that can help you save money during your stay. Some hotels may also have a pool, fitness center, or free shuttle service, which can add value to your stay without breaking the bank.
3. Reviews
Before booking a hotel, make sure to read reviews from previous guests on websites like TripAdvisor or Booking.com. Pay attention to feedback about the cleanliness, customer service, and overall experience at the hotel. This can help you avoid any unpleasant surprises during your stay.
4. Booking Platforms
Consider using booking platforms like Expedia, Hotels.com, or Airbnb to find budget-friendly accommodations. These platforms often offer discounts, promotions, and deals that can help you save money on your hotel stay. Keep an eye out for flash sales and last-minute deals for even more savings.
5. Negotiate Rates
Don’t be afraid to negotiate the rates with the hotel directly, especially if you’re staying for an extended period or booking multiple rooms. Ask if they offer discounts for AAA members, seniors, or military personnel. You may be able to score a better deal by simply asking.
6. Consider Alternative Accommodations
If hotels are out of your budget, consider alternative accommodations like hostels, guesthouses, or vacation rentals. These options are often more affordable and can provide a unique and local experience during your trip. Just make sure to read reviews and research the safety and amenities before booking.

FAQs
1. Can I get a refund if I cancel my hotel reservation?
It depends on the hotel’s cancellation policy. Some hotels offer free cancellations up to a certain date, while others may charge a fee or not provide a refund at all. Make sure to read the terms and conditions of your reservation before booking to avoid any surprises.
2. Are budget-friendly accommodations safe and clean?
Budget-friendly accommodations can vary in terms of safety and cleanliness. It’s important to read reviews, research the property, and ask questions before booking to ensure that the hotel meets your standards. If in doubt, consider booking with a trusted hotel chain or reputable booking platform.
